Down you go!

The wide stairway descends into an immense domed chamber. Seven short tunnels branch from the room in all directions. At the terminus of the north passage, opposite the entry stairs, a thick chain dangles from an unseen high ceiling. A bright green lantern dangles from the chain. The green lantern is lit by some object inside and casts a weird, murky light about the room. Countless chips of glass and shiny metal inset into the chamber’s domed ceiling reflect this light, giving the impression of starlight and falling snow.

Thanks to the green light, you won't need your flashlights in the center part of the room, although you might if you decide to explore any of the other branching passages.

The dome of the chamber starts about ten feet off the ground and reaches an apex about thirty feet over the center of the room. There, below the dome’s peak, a long dais holds what appears to be a marble sarcophagus. A milky white bas-relief of a humanoid figure is set into the sarcophagus lid. Unlike the entrance area upstairs, this room is completely silent.

Linda moves over to the southeast passage and shines her flashlight down it. At the edge of the range of her light, she can see a violet-colored lantern dangling from a thick chain. Except for the color, the lantern appears identical to the indigo lantern you found upstairs and the green lantern that is providing light for most of the chamber. The violet lantern, unlike the green one, is not lit.

Sahid takes several pictures, then moves up onto the dias next to the sarcophagus for some closeups. Brad follows him. The sarcophagus rests upon a small raised platform carved in the shape of a stylistic arrow, with the tip aligned with the head of the relief figure upon the lid and a short "shaft" extending from the foot of the sarcophagus (should be pretty obvious from the map).

The lid of the sarcophagus bears a white stone relief of a tall figure cloaked in a simple garment of flowing cloth. The figure at first looks human, but a cursory examination reveals that it is about 7 feet tall, is completely hairless, and is of indeterminate sex. Its arms and hands rest at its side. The left hand curls upon itself in a fist, but the right is placed palm up, with the thumb turned in and all but the index finger held parallel to the arm. The figure wears a scarab-like amulet around its neck, inscribed with a glyph that appears somewhat similar, but not identical, to the large glyph found on the broken-mirror-frame-apparatus-thingie upstairs.
